2013 US Open Table Tennis Championships in Las Vegas: July 2-6

usatt_logo_new

The 2013 US Open Table Tennis National Championships are fast approaching! From July 2nd through the 6th, over 75 events will be held at the spacious Las Vegas Convention Center, including Singles, Doubles, Para, Hardbat, and other Specialty Events. The Las Vegas Hotel and Casino is offering great pricing for attendees, and is conveniently located next to the Convention Center: no driving necessary! First deadline is May 11th, and late entry deadline is May 18th, so don’t delay!

Over 800 players are expected to participate in the US Open. Players of all ability levels are encouraged to participate. The top US Players and players from around the world will compete, and spectators will be thrilled at the action on Center Court.
